Introduction:
Deep groove ball bearings are a type of rolling-element bearing that are commonly used in various applications across different industries. These bearings consist of an inner and outer ring, a cage, and a set of balls that move freely between the rings. The design of deep groove ball bearings allows them to withstand both radial and axial loads, making them versatile and suitable for a wide range of applications. Automotive Industry Application:
The automotive industry heavily relies on deep groove ball bearings for several applications. These bearings are widely used in the wheels, alternators, starters, and air conditioning compressors of vehicles. Their ability to withstand high speeds and temperature variations makes them ideal for the demanding conditions in automotive applications. The smooth and efficient rotation provided by deep groove ball bearings enhances the overall performance of vehicles, ensuring a safe and comfortable driving experience.
In the automotive industry, deep groove ball bearings also find application in steering systems, suspension systems, and electric motor components. These bearings help reduce friction, noise, and vibration, allowing for smoother operations and enhanced durability. Additionally, their compact design enables them to be used in tight spaces, contributing to the overall efficiency and space optimization in vehicles.
Industrial Machinery and Equipment:
Deep groove ball bearings play a vital role in various industrial machinery and equipment as well. Industries such as manufacturing, mining, construction, and agricultural heavily rely on these bearings to ensure the smooth operation of their machinery. In manufacturing, deep groove ball bearings are used in conveyor systems, robotics, and precision machinery, where precise and reliable motion is crucial.
In mining and construction applications, these bearings are commonly found in heavy-duty machinery such as crushers, screens, and excavators. The rugged design of deep groove ball bearings helps them withstand heavy loads and harsh operating conditions, ensuring reliable performance in challenging environments. They also contribute to the efficiency and productivity of the machinery, enabling continuous operation without frequent downtime.
Electrical Appliances and Power Tools:
Deep groove ball bearings are extensively used in electrical appliances and power tools. In appliances like washing machines, refrigerators, and dishwashers, these bearings are employed in the motors, pumps, and fans. The noise-free and efficient operation of deep groove ball bearings enhances the overall performance of the appliances while ensuring a prolonged lifespan.
In power tools such as drills, saws, and grinders, deep groove ball bearings are utilized to provide smooth rotation and reduced friction. This allows for precise and accurate operations, enabling users to complete their tasks efficiently. The high-speed capabilities of these bearings make them indispensable in power tools, where rapid rotation is required for effective functionality.
Medical and Healthcare Applications:
Deep groove ball bearings also find application in the medical and healthcare industry. In medical equipment like surgical instruments, imaging machines, and dental tools, these bearings are utilized to ensure precise movements, accuracy, and reliability. The smooth rotation and low noise characteristics of deep groove ball bearings make them suitable for delicate medical procedures, where precision is of utmost importance.
Moreover, deep groove ball bearings are used in CT scanners, MRI machines, and ultrasound equipment, aiding in the diagnosis and treatment of various medical conditions. Their ability to handle high loads and high-speed rotations contributes to the seamless functioning of these critical medical devices, assisting healthcare professionals in delivering accurate and efficient healthcare services.
Domestic and Commercial Applications:
Deep groove ball bearings also serve numerous applications in domestic and commercial settings. In household appliances like ceiling fans, vacuum cleaners, and blenders, these bearings are responsible for smooth and efficient running of the motors. The quiet operation and low maintenance requirements of deep groove ball bearings make them ideal for use in domestic appliances.
In the commercial sector, these bearings are extensively employed in various machinery and equipment such as pumps, compressors, and HVAC systems. The reliable and long-lasting performance of deep groove ball bearings helps commercial establishments maintain a comfortable and conducive environment while ensuring optimal productivity.
